What is Acetic Acid?

Acetic acid, also known as ethanoic acid, is a colorless liquid and organic compound with the chemical formula CH₃COOH. It is the main active ingredient in vinegar, which is typically a solution of 4–8% acetic acid in water. Acetic acid is produced through the fermentation of starches and sugars, which is why it is present in fermented products like apple cider vinegar (ACV).

Beyond its well-known role in vinegar and food preservation, research has explored the biological effects of this compound on human health. The potential benefits range from metabolic improvements to antimicrobial applications, many of which are attributed directly to the presence of acetic acid.

Supporting Healthy Blood Sugar Levels

One of the most widely researched health benefits of acetic acid is its ability to help regulate blood sugar. Numerous studies have indicated that consuming vinegar before or with a high-carbohydrate meal can help reduce post-meal blood sugar and insulin levels. The mechanisms behind this effect are believed to involve several actions:

  • Slows Gastric Emptying: Acetic acid can slow down the rate at which the stomach empties into the small intestine. This results in a more gradual absorption of glucose into the bloodstream, preventing sharp spikes in blood sugar.
  • Enhances Insulin Sensitivity: Research suggests that acetic acid can improve the body's sensitivity to insulin, the hormone responsible for transporting sugar from the blood into cells for energy. Improved insulin sensitivity helps maintain healthier blood sugar levels over time.
  • Inhibits Starch Digestion: By potentially inhibiting certain enzymes that break down starch into simple sugars, acetic acid can reduce the amount of sugar absorbed from a starchy meal.

Assisting in Weight Management

For individuals seeking to manage their weight, acetic acid may offer a few key advantages.

  • Increases Satiety: Several human studies have found that vinegar consumption can increase feelings of fullness and satiety after a meal. This can lead to a natural reduction in overall calorie intake throughout the day.
  • Activates Metabolism: Some research suggests that acetic acid may activate an enzyme called AMPK (AMP-activated protein kinase). Activating AMPK may help boost fat burning and decrease the production of fat and sugar in the liver, potentially contributing to more effective weight control.
  • Reduces Belly Fat: A 2024 randomized control trial linked daily consumption of apple cider vinegar to significant reductions in weight, body fat, and waist circumference over 12 weeks.

Possessing Powerful Antimicrobial Properties

Long before modern medicine, vinegar was used as a natural disinfectant and antiseptic. This application is directly due to the antimicrobial properties of acetic acid.

  • Traditional Medicine: Hippocrates, the 'father of modern medicine,' used vinegar to clean wounds over 2,000 years ago.
  • Inhibits Bacterial Growth: Acetic acid is effective at inhibiting the growth of harmful pathogens, including certain strains of E. coli and S. aureus. This action has made it a traditional food preservative to prevent spoilage.
  • Combating Infections: The acid can help fight against bacteria and fungi, making it a component in some ear drops for treating external ear infections (otitis externa).

Supporting Heart Health and Cholesterol

While more research is needed, animal and human studies suggest a link between acetic acid intake and improved cardiovascular health markers.

  • Lowering Cholesterol: A 2021 review of human studies found that apple cider vinegar may help reduce total cholesterol levels. Earlier animal studies also showed reductions in total cholesterol and triglycerides.
  • Reducing Blood Pressure: Some animal models have shown that acetic acid can help control blood pressure by reducing the levels of renin, an enzyme involved in blood pressure regulation.

Aiding Digestion and Gut Health

For those with certain digestive issues, consuming acetic acid in diluted vinegar may help.

  • Balancing Stomach Acidity: For individuals with insufficient stomach acid, consuming acetic acid can help balance stomach pH, which is crucial for proper digestion and the absorption of nutrients.
  • Alleviating Discomfort: Apple cider vinegar is sometimes used to alleviate symptoms like bloating and gas, and by promoting better digestion, it may also help with acid reflux.

Comparison of Acetic Acid and Other Dietary Acids

To understand the distinct role of acetic acid, it's helpful to compare its effects to other common dietary acids.

Feature Acetic Acid (Vinegar) Citric Acid (Lemons/Limes) Lactic Acid (Yogurt/Fermented Foods)
Primary Source Fermented foods, vinegar Citrus fruits Dairy and fermented foods
Metabolic Impact Regulates blood sugar by slowing gastric emptying and affecting insulin sensitivity. Primarily aids in mineral absorption but has less direct impact on blood glucose spikes. Supports gut health and energy metabolism, but does not have the same anti-glycemic effect.
Antimicrobial Effect Potent inhibitor of various bacteria, effective for topical and food preservation. Effective for food preservation but acts via a different mechanism than acetic acid. Primarily benefits gut microflora but has less potent broad-spectrum antibacterial effects.
Digestive Support Can increase stomach acid, aiding protein digestion and nutrient absorption. Primarily known for aiding in iron and nutrient absorption. Introduces beneficial probiotics to the gut microbiome.
Weight Management May increase satiety and reduce food intake by slowing digestion. No significant effect on satiety or gastric emptying. No significant effect on satiety or weight loss.
